Understanding Hydrangea Color Science
Before we delve into the practical steps, let’s unravel the fascinating science behind hydrangea color. Not all hydrangeas can change color, but the popular bigleaf (mophead and lacecap) and mountain hydrangeas (Hydrangea macrophylla and Hydrangea serrata) certainly can. Their bloom color is directly influenced by the availability of aluminum in the soil, which in turn is dictated by the soil’s pH level.
For hydrangeas to produce blue flowers, they need to absorb aluminum. This absorption only happens effectively when the soil is acidic, typically with a pH between 5.0 and 5.5. In this acidic environment, aluminum becomes soluble and available for the plant’s roots to take up. When the soil is alkaline (pH 6.0 and above), aluminum remains bound in the soil and is inaccessible, leading to pink blooms.
This is the fundamental principle behind how do you keep hydrangeas blue in your garden. White hydrangeas, on the other hand, are a different story. Their genetics mean they lack the pigment that reacts with aluminum, so their blooms will always be white, regardless of soil pH. So, if you’re aiming for blue, make sure you have a color-changing variety!
The Essential Role of Soil pH in Blue Hydrangeas
The cornerstone of achieving and maintaining blue hydrangea blooms lies squarely in managing your soil’s pH. Without the correct acidity, even the most dedicated efforts will fall short. Think of soil pH as the gatekeeper for aluminum availability.
Testing Your Soil’s pH
This is your critical first step. Don’t guess! Purchase a reliable soil test kit from your local garden center or send a sample to your cooperative extension office. Knowing your current pH level will guide your strategy, telling you how much adjustment is needed.
- Home Test Kits: These are quick and relatively inexpensive. Follow the instructions carefully for accurate readings.
- Professional Labs: For the most precise results and nutrient analysis, sending a sample to your local extension office is highly recommended. They often provide detailed recommendations tailored to your specific soil.
Lowering Soil pH for Blue Hydrangeas
To encourage blue blooms, you need to make your soil more acidic. This means bringing the pH down into that sweet spot of 5.0 to 5.5. The most common and effective amendment for this is elemental sulfur or aluminum sulfate.
- Elemental Sulfur: This works more slowly but provides a longer-lasting effect. Soil microbes convert sulfur into sulfuric acid, gradually lowering the pH. Apply it in granular form, following package directions carefully based on your soil test results. It often takes several months to see the full effect.
- Aluminum Sulfate: This acts much faster to lower pH and also provides the necessary aluminum directly to the plant. However, it’s more potent and can burn roots if overused, so extreme caution is advised. We’ll discuss its application in more detail shortly.
Other organic amendments like peat moss, pine needles, or coffee grounds can contribute to acidity over time, but they are generally not strong enough to dramatically shift pH on their own for established plants. They work best as ongoing maintenance or for slight adjustments.
Applying Aluminum Sulfate Safely and Effectively
Aluminum sulfate is often the go-to solution for gardeners eager to see those deep blue hues, as it tackles both pH reduction and aluminum supply simultaneously. However, its power demands respect and careful application to avoid harming your beloved plants.
The Right Way to Apply Aluminum Sulfate
Always start with a soil test! This tells you exactly how much to apply. A general guideline is to mix 1 tablespoon of aluminum sulfate per gallon of water. This solution should then be applied around the base of the plant.
- Water Thoroughly First: Always water your hydrangeas deeply the day before applying aluminum sulfate. Applying it to dry soil can cause root burn.
- Mix Carefully: Dissolve the recommended amount of aluminum sulfate in water. Wear gloves to protect your skin.
- Apply Evenly: Pour the solution around the drip line of the plant, avoiding direct contact with the foliage or crown.
- Rinse if Necessary: If any solution splashes onto leaves, gently rinse it off with plain water to prevent leaf burn.
Frequency depends on your soil and desired results, but typically, applications are made every 2-4 weeks during the growing season (spring and early summer) until the desired color is achieved. Reduce frequency once blue blooms appear.
Important Safety Considerations
Aluminum sulfate can be an irritant. Always wear gloves and eye protection when handling it. Keep pets and children away from treated areas until the solution has dried or soaked in. Over-application can lead to aluminum toxicity, which manifests as stunted growth, yellowing leaves, or even plant death. Less is often more when it comes to this powerful amendment.

Choosing the Right Fertilizer
Fertilizer choice is crucial. Look for a fertilizer that is low in phosphorus (P) and high in potassium (K). Phosphorus tends to bind with aluminum in the soil, making it unavailable to the plant, which encourages pink blooms. A good ratio might be 25-5-30 or similar. Avoid “bloom booster” fertilizers, as these are often high in phosphorus.
Apply fertilizer in early spring as new growth emerges, and again in early summer. Stop fertilizing by late summer to allow the plant to harden off for winter. Organic options like compost can also provide nutrients without significantly impacting pH, but won’t provide aluminum directly.
Proper Watering Practices
Hydrangeas are thirsty plants, especially during hot, dry periods and when they are flowering. Consistent moisture is vital for nutrient uptake, including aluminum. Aim for 1 inch of water per week, either from rainfall or irrigation.
Deep watering is better than frequent shallow watering, as it encourages deeper root growth. Early morning is the best time to water, allowing leaves to dry before evening to prevent fungal diseases. Mulch around the base of your plants with organic material like pine bark or pine needles to conserve moisture and help maintain soil acidity.
Sunlight and Planting Location
While not directly affecting color, the right amount of sunlight impacts overall plant health, which in turn supports vibrant blooms. Bigleaf hydrangeas prefer partial shade, ideally morning sun and afternoon shade, especially in hotter climates. Too much direct sun can scorch leaves and stress the plant, hindering its ability to produce abundant flowers.
Choose a location that offers protection from the harsh midday sun. Good air circulation is also important to prevent disease, so avoid planting them too close to walls or other dense shrubs.
Winter Protection for Next Year’s Blooms
Many bigleaf hydrangeas bloom on old wood, meaning the flower buds form in late summer/fall for the following year. Protecting these buds over winter is crucial for a spectacular display. In colder zones (USDA Zones 5-6), consider wrapping your hydrangeas with burlap or mounding several inches of mulch (pine needles work well!) around the base once the ground freezes.
This insulation helps protect the delicate buds from harsh winter winds and extreme temperature fluctuations, ensuring a robust bloom cycle and giving you more opportunities to maintain that beautiful blue.
